#65e88f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#65e88f is composed of 39.6% red, 91%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.4%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 139.2 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 65.3%. #65e88f color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#00d11f.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

Shades and Tints of #65e88f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021107 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#65e88f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2aba5 is the less saturated color, while #51fc88 is the most saturated one.
